			<description><![CDATA[<p>This is a notional exchange rate based calculation and will be in contra in the exchange rate gain/loss account. When the actual transaction is fulfilled in a specific currency other than in the currency of the account, such differences will occur but will vanish when the actual currency of settlement is used.</p>]]></description>
